Jessica Brown is the Vice President of Meetings and Professional Development at Career Education Colleges and Universities. In this role, she leads the development and execution of educational programs, including live events such as the Leadership Institute, CEO Summit, Hill Day, Veteran Fly In and the Annual Convention. She also oversees virtual events including Webinars and the 2020 Virtual Convention. Jessica supports the association's Allied Members, the CECU website and various communication and marketing efforts.

Prior to joining CECU in 2018, she worked in a variety of roles at both public and private universities. She began as an Admissions Coordinator in undergraduate admissions recruiting throughout the northeast. She later transitioned to graduate admissions, working primarily with  part-time adult students in their efforts to continue their education. After completing her Master's degree, Jessica supported students in residence life by incorporating continual learning outside of the classroom. In her time as a Residential Area Manager she managed several first year buildings and resident assistant staffs, developed training programs and oversaw staff selection, among other duties.

Jessica holds a Bachelor of Science degree in Organizational Communication from James Madison University, a Master of Science degree in Organization Development and Leadership from Saint Joseph's University, is an Event Industry Council Certified Meeting Professional (CMP) and a certified Digital Event Strategist (DES).
